To get a loan to purchase a villa, be prepared to pay more upfront, and to reveal that you have a higher credit rating and better debt-to-income ratio than you would need when requesting a home mortgage for a main residence.


The minimum deposit for a villa is usually 20% for a home mortgage guaranteed by Fannie Mae or Freddie Mac, but numerous lending institutions have raised their minimum deposit requirement to 30% or even 35% for a 2nd home. To get approved for a traditional loan on a 2nd house, you will usually require to meet higher credit score requirements of 725 or even 750, depending upon the loan provider. Your month-to-month debt-to-income ratio requires to be strong, especially if you are attempting to restrict your deposit to 20%. All customers need to completely record their earnings and possessions for a second mortgage because loan providers will require to see significant cash reserves to ensure you have the resources to manage payments on 2 homes.
Lenders base rates on risk and they usually feel that the customers are more likely to default on a vacation home loan than the mortgage on their principal residence. In addition, many trip homes at beach or ski resorts become part of a condominium. Lenders in many instances need a condominium development to be 70% owner-occupied and that no more than 15% of the owners are behind on their association fees. It might be hard to get financing for a villa in a condo development that does not meet these requirements, or, at the really least, the lender will charge a greater rate of interest to mitigate the danger.

You'll require to verify evidence of your house owners insurance coverage at closing in order for your lender to launch your financing. Store around for regional policies and make certain to evaluate extra damage defense (flood, wind, hail, etc.) depending upon your house's place. You'll also work with a title company to research any outstanding liens on the residential or commercial property to ensure it's clear to purchase.
Your lender will schedule a home appraisal to ensure your house's worth is precise. If the value is the same or higher than the listing price, you'll proceed to the next action. If it can be found in lower, you'll work with your agent to negotiate with the seller's agent and decide if the property is still a worthwhile financial investment. Your home assessment is separate from the appraisal and does a more extensive evaluation of the residential or commercial property.
